Algeria: Samsung contract for south west development


Issue 272 - 28 Feb 2014 | 1 minute read

Samsung Engineering’s $800m contract with Groupement Timimoun to complete the south western field development jointly owned by Sonatrach, Total and Cepsa is the latest indication that progress is underway in this area after years of disappointment and false starts. The other companies developing gas fields nearby are GDF Suez at Touat and Repsol, RWE and Edison at Reggane Nord. All these projects have suffered years of delay as Sonatrach changed its mind on the routing of the planned GR5 gas pipeline to the Hassi R’mel hub.
